Participate in Ongoing Public Consultations

Waterford City & County Council is actively seeking community input on several projects that will influence the development and enhancement of our region. Your insights are needed to ensure that these initiatives align with the needs and aspirations of our community.

 

Current Open Consultations:

  1. Scoil Mhuire NS, Butlerstown: Active Travel Safe Routes to School Scheme: Aimed at improving safe travel routes for students, this initiative seeks to promote active commuting. Feedback is welcomed until 5pm, today, April 2, 2025.
  2. Residential Development at Old Parish / An Sean Phobal, Dungarvan: This proposal focuses on new housing developments aimed at enhancing community living in Dungarvan. The consultation is open until May 7, 2025.
  3. Williamstown Road Active Travel Scheme: This scheme proposes enhancements to facilitate active travel along Williamstown Road. The consultation period ends on April 16, 2025.
  4. Inclusive Play Space at Abbeyside, Dungarvan: The council plans to develop an inclusive play area to cater to children of all abilities. Submissions are open until May 7, 2025.
  5. Draft Litter Management Plan 2025–2028: This plan outlines strategies for maintaining cleanliness and managing litter across Waterford. Public input is sought until April 30, 2025.
  6. Extension/Redevelopment of Existing Playground at the Prom, Tramore: Plans are underway to enhance the playground facilities at Tramore Promenade. The consultation will run until May 14, 2025.
